首页
/ HyperFormula与Kendo Spreadsheet的集成可行性分析

HyperFormula与Kendo Spreadsheet的集成可行性分析

2025-07-02 23:12:27作者:平淮齐Percy

HyperFormula作为一款强大的公式引擎,可以与多种前端表格组件进行集成。本文将探讨HyperFormula与Kendo Spreadsheet集成的技术可行性及实现思路。

技术背景

HyperFormula是一个开源的电子表格公式引擎,支持400多种函数,具备高性能计算能力。它采用纯JavaScript实现,不依赖特定框架,这使得它可以灵活地与各种前端表格组件配合使用。

Kendo Spreadsheet是Telerik开发的一款功能丰富的电子表格组件,提供类似Excel的用户体验。它基于React框架构建,支持数据绑定、公式计算等功能。

集成可行性分析

从技术架构来看,HyperFormula与Kendo Spreadsheet的集成是完全可行的,主要原因包括:

  1. 架构兼容性:HyperFormula采用无框架设计,可以与React生态完美配合
  2. 功能互补:Kendo提供UI交互,HyperFormula提供强大的计算引擎
  3. 已有成功案例:HyperFormula已成功与Handsontable等表格组件集成

实现思路

要实现两者的集成,可以考虑以下技术方案:

  1. 数据同步机制:建立Kendo Spreadsheet与HyperFormula之间的数据同步通道
  2. 公式解析:将Kendo中的公式转换为HyperFormula可识别的表达式
  3. 计算结果回传:将HyperFormula的计算结果反馈到Kendo界面

注意事项

在集成过程中需要注意以下几点:

  1. 性能优化:大数据量场景下需要考虑计算性能问题
  2. 事件处理:妥善处理用户交互与公式计算的关系
  3. 错误处理:统一两套系统的错误提示机制

总结

HyperFormula与Kendo Spreadsheet的集成在技术上是完全可行的,这种组合可以充分发挥Kendo优秀的UI表现力和HyperFormula强大的计算能力。开发者可以根据具体需求选择合适的集成深度,从简单的公式计算到完全替代内置引擎都是可能的实现路径。

登录后查看全文
热门项目推荐